How MuchBetter Protects Your Casino Transactions
MuchBetter builds its security around a dynamic security code that changes every 60 seconds, generated directly on your phone. This replaces the static CVV number used by traditional cards, which criminals can harvest through skimming devices or database breaches. The code exists only on your device, never on casino servers.
The system also requires device binding, meaning your MuchBetter account links to one specific phone. Attempting to authorise a payment from an unrecognised device triggers a manual approval request, blocking unauthorised access even if someone steals your login credentials. This two-factor approach mirrors banking standards adopted across Europe since 2019.
MuchBetter holds an Electronic Money Institution licence from the Financial Conduct Authority, registered under reference number 900902. This means customer funds are safeguarded in segregated accounts, protected up to £85,000 under the Financial Services Compensation Scheme if the company itself were to fail.

Cost Comparison: MuchBetter Fees vs Other Casino Payment Methods
MuchBetter’s fee structure undercuts most competitors for UK casino play. Depositing funds into your MuchBetter wallet from a bank account costs nothing, and casino deposits are also free. The only charges appear on withdrawals to your bank, where you pay 1.5% with a £1 minimum and £10 maximum cap per transaction.
Compare that against PayPal, which charges no fees for gambling deposits but applies a 2.9% currency conversion fee for non-GBP transactions. Skrill historically charged up to 3.99% for casino deposits, though they’ve since aligned with MuchBetter’s zero-deposit-fee model. Neteller still applies a 1.45% deposit fee for UK gambling merchants.

Debit cards remain the cheapest withdrawal route since casinos absorb those processing costs. However, card withdrawals take 3–5 working days to clear, during which your winnings sit in the casino’s pending queue. MuchBetter’s under-24-hour withdrawal window means faster access to funds, which matters if you prefer banking winnings promptly.
The 1.5% MuchBetter withdrawal fee translates to £1.50 on a £100 withdrawal and £10 on anything above £667. For casual players withdrawing £200 monthly, annual fees total around £36. Regular players withdrawing £1,000 monthly hit the £10 cap, paying £120 yearly for the convenience of rapid access.

Responsible Gambling Features Built Into MuchBetter
MuchBetter integrates responsible gambling controls directly into its app, giving you tools that work across every connected casino simultaneously. The wallet-level deposit limit blocks transactions once you hit your chosen threshold, regardless of which operator you’re playing at. This cross-site protection matters because UKGC limits apply per casino, not across your entire gambling activity.
You can set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it caps ranging from £10 to £100,000. Changes to lower your limit take effect immediately, while increases face a 72-hour cooling-off period. This asymmetry prevents impulse decisions during losing streaks, a core principle of behavioural harm prevention endorsed by GamCare.
The app also tracks your total gambling spend across all MuchBetter-connected casinos, displaying a running monthly total. Seeing £450 accumulated across five different operators creates awareness that individual casino statements don’t provide. This transparency helps you spot escalating patterns before they become problematic.

Comparing MuchBetter with Other E-Wallets for UK Casino Play
MuchBetter’s market position among UK gamblers has strengthened as PayPal’s gambling restrictions pushed players toward alternatives. PayPal blocks gambling transactions entirely at unlicensed operators, while MuchBetter maintains relationships with both UKGC-licensed sites and offshore operators holding Malta or Curacao licences.
The practical difference shows in withdrawal speeds. PayPal withdrawals from UK casinos typically process within 24 hours but face occasional holds for security reviews. MuchBetter’s device-based authentication reduces these friction points, with most withdrawals clearing in under 12 hours at major operators like Bet365 and William Hill.
Skrill and Neteller, both owned by Paysafe Group, have lost ground to MuchBetter on fees. Skrill’s 0% deposit fee matches MuchBetter, but its withdrawal fee of 1.45% undercuts MuchBetter’s 1.5% slightly. Neteller’s 1.45% deposit fee for gambling merchants makes it the least attractive e-wallet option for UK players.
Which e-wallet offers the strongest fraud protection for casino deposits?
MuchBetter’s dynamic security code changes every 60 seconds, while Skrill and Neteller rely on static passwords plus optional two-factor authentication. PayPal uses device fingerprinting that flags unusual login locations. Each approach has strengths, but MuchBetter’s rotating code eliminates the risk of stolen credentials being replayed.
Chargeback fraud rates tell a clearer story. MuchBetter reports a 0.2% dispute rate across all merchants, compared to PayPal’s 0.35% and Skrill’s 0.4%. For casinos, lower chargeback rates mean fewer frozen funds and faster withdrawal approvals for legitimate players who don’t trigger fraud flags.
MuchBetter’s FCA regulation under the Electronic Money Regulations 2011 provides the same consumer protection framework as PayPal’s UK entity. Skrill and Neteller also hold FCA licences, so regulatory protection parity exists across all four major e-wallets. The differentiation comes down to fees, speed, and usability rather than safety.
